What this inspection record means

OSHA opens inspections for many reasons — rout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

OSH ACT of 1970 Section (5)(a)(1):    The employer did not furnish employment and a place of employment which were free from recognized hazards that were causing or likely to cause death or serious physical harm to employees in that employees were exposed to:   a) On or about 2/4/13 on Route 20A in the Town of Leicester, NY - an employee was caught between two garbage trucks that were parked back to back on the side of the road.    b) On or about 2/4/13 on Route 20A in the Town of Leicester, NY - the back up alarm on the 1993 International brand rear loading compacting truck was not operational.   Among other methods, several feasible and acceptable abatement methods to correct this hazard include following the American National Standard (ANSI) Z245.1-2008, Environmental Industry Associations standard for Mobile Wastes and Recyclable Materials Collection, Transportation, and Compaction Equipment - Safety Requirements:   1) Section 6.2.3.2 which states the operator " remains in the driving position ... until the vehicle has come to a complete stop and the brakes are set.   2) Section 6.2.3.2 which states no "crossing or standing behind a vehicle operating or about to operate in reverse.  3) Section 7.2.13.2 which states an external audible warning system signal device ( back-up alarm ) shall be provided on all motor vehicles.   4) Section 6.1.5 which states " that all required safety features are operational and functioning, and repairing, prior to placing equipment into service, any reported malfunction or defect that affects the safe operation of the equipment."
